Notre Dame and Covington Catholic will play in the girls’ and boys’ championship finals of the state team tennis tournament on Friday evening at the Boone/Dowling Tennis Complex on the University of Kentucky campus.

The Notre Dame girls’ team will play McCracken County at 5 p.m. and the Covington Catholic boys’ team will play four-time defending state champion Louisville St. Xavier at 6:30 p.m.
In team tennis, opponents compete in three singles and two doubles matches. One point is awarded to the winner of each match and the first team to get three points is declared the winner.
In the boys’ semifinal round on Thursday, CovCath defeated Ashland Blazer to advance to the championship match for the first time. Notre Dame, the girls’ state runner-up in 2012, defeated Russell on Thursday to make it back to the final.
Several local tennis players advanced to the round of 16 in the singles and doubles state tournaments by winning two matches on Thursday. Matches were scheduled to resume at 8 a.m. Friday with results posted on the khsaa.org/sports/spring/tennis/ web page.
